filter

- AuthFilter:解析token 把解析出来的信息放在请求头 下游服务器可以直接使用
public class AuthFilter extends ZuulFilter {
@Override
public boolean shouldFilter() {
return true;
}
@Override
public String filterType() {
return "pre";
}
@Override
public int filterOrder() {
return 0;
}
@Override
public Object run() throws ZuulException {
RequestContext ctx = RequestContext.getCurrentContext();
//从安全上下文中拿 到用户身份对象
Authentication authentication = SecurityContextHolder.getContext().getAuthentication();
if(!(authentication instanceof OAuth2Authentication)){
return null;
}
OAuth2Authentication oAuth2Authentication = (OAuth2Authentication) authentication;
Authentication userAuthentication = oAuth2Authentication.getUserAuthentication();
//取出用户身份信息
String principal = userAuthentication.getName();
//取出用户权限
List<String> authorities = new ArrayList<>();
//从userAuthentication取出权限,放在authorities
userAuthentication.getAuthorities().stream().forEach(c->authorities.add(((GrantedAuthority) c).getAuthority()));
OAuth2Request oAuth2Request = oAuth2Authentication.getOAuth2Request();
Map<String, String> requestParameters = oAuth2Request.getRequestParameters();
Map<String,Object> jsonToken = new HashMap<>(requestParameters);
if(userAuthentication!=null){
jsonToken.put("principal",principal);
jsonToken.put("authorities",authorities);
}
//把身份信息和权限信息放在json中,加入http的header中,转发给微服务
ctx.addZuulRequestHeader("json-token", EncryptUtil.encodeUTF8StringBase64(JSON.toJSONString(jsonToken)));
return null;
}
}

filter

- TokenAuthenticationFilter:从网关放入的token信息解析用户信息,并把权限设置给UsernamePasswordAuthenticationToken,这样才可以通过验证 并获得权限
@Component
public class TokenAuthenticationFilter extends OncePerRequestFilter {
/**
* 登陆后验证是否登陆的拦截器 并且从token的载荷中获得权限
*/
@Override
protected void doFilterInternal(HttpServletRequest httpServletRequest, HttpServletResponse httpServletResponse, FilterChain filterChain) throws ServletException, IOException {
//解析出头中的token
String token = httpServletRequest.getHeader("json-token");
if(token!=null){
String json = EncryptUtil.decodeUTF8StringBase64(token);
//将token转成json对象
JSONObject jsonObject = JSON.parseObject(json);
UserDTO userDTO = JSON.parseObject(jsonObject.getString("principal"), UserDTO.class);
//用户权限
JSONArray authoritiesArray = jsonObject.getJSONArray("authorities");
String[] authorities = authoritiesArray.toArray(new String[authoritiesArray.size()]);
//将用户信息和权限填充 到用户身份token对象中(必须填权限 不然通不过验证)
UsernamePasswordAuthenticationToken authenticationToken
= new UsernamePasswordAuthenticationToken(userDTO,null, AuthorityUtils.createAuthorityList(authorities));
authenticationToken.setDetails(new WebAuthenticationDetailsSource().buildDetails(httpServletRequest));
//将authenticationToken填充到安全上下文
SecurityContextHolder.getContext().setAuthentication(authenticationToken);
}
filterChain.doFilter(httpServletRequest,httpServletResponse);
}
}
config

- TokenConfig:token的相关配置 因为token和权限挂钩
@Configuration
public class TokenConfig {
//对称密钥 要和授权服务的相同 不然通不过验证
private String SIGNING_KEY = "uaa123";
@Bean
public TokenStore tokenStore() {
//JWT令牌存储方案
return new JwtTokenStore(accessTokenConverter());
}
@Bean
public JwtAccessTokenConverter accessTokenConverter() {
JwtAccessTokenConverter converter = new JwtAccessTokenConverter();
converter.setSigningKey(SIGNING_KEY); //对称秘钥,资源服务器使用该秘钥来验证
return converter;
}
}
- WebSecurityConfig
@Configuration
//开启注解
@EnableGlobalMethodSecurity(securedEnabled = true,prePostEnabled = true)
public class WebSecurityConfig extends WebSecurityConfigurerAdapter {
//安全拦截机制(最重要)
@Override
protected void configure(HttpSecurity http) throws Exception {
http.csrf().disable()
.authorizeRequests()
// .antMatchers("/r/r1").hasAuthority("p2")
// .antMatchers("/r/r2").hasAuthority("p2")
.antMatchers("/r/**").authenticated() //所有/r/**的请求必须认证通过
.anyRequest().permitAll()//除了/r/**,其它的请求可以访问
;
}
}
- ResouceServerConfig:静态资源权限配置
@Configuration
//开启静态资源服务
@EnableResourceServer
public class ResouceServerConfig extends ResourceServerConfigurerAdapter {
//静态资源id 对应oauth_client_details表中填写的resource_ids
public static final String RESOURCE_ID = "res1";
@Autowired
TokenStore tokenStore;
@Override
public void configure(ResourceServerSecurityConfigurer resources) {
resources.resourceId(RESOURCE_ID)//资源 id
.tokenStore(tokenStore)
.stateless(true);
}
@Override
public void configure(HttpSecurity http) throws Exception {
http
.authorizeRequests()
//Scope 客户端必须有的访问权限 不是指用户的权限
.antMatchers("/**").access("#oauth2.hasScope('ROLE_ADMIN')")
.and().csrf().disable()
.sessionManagement()
//禁用session
.sessionCreationPolicy(SessionCreationPolicy.STATELESS);
}
}
